Am 25 year old entrepreneur. I was raised up in Western Kenya and studied both Primary and Secondary Education there. When I finished in 2010, I came to Nairobi to undergo my college education which I did successfully and graduated in 2011 though I had difficulties in raising my fee. Entrepreneurship was one of my dream careers since employment in Kenya nowadays is a tall order to get.
I started doing business of selling local foods while in college in 2011 January. I could cook some Githeri(mixer of beans and maize) and then sell to people a long the main Naivasha road. In 2012December, I improved my business from what I was earning.Per day, I could save 700kes until when I got a room near where I live, my earnings improved to 1300Kes daily. This was facilitated by the good savings, and adding up some new products to my business like cooked rice, Chips and fruit juices.I now want to improve it further to make it a hotel where people can sit and order whatever they want to eat. Dear Lenders, first I would like to thank you for the support you gave me in the recent loans that I borrowed. I would like to state that the loan helped me to do a lot and it really improved my food Kiosk which has always supported me feed my family.
Through my savings I have been able to save Kes20000 which I intend to invest in a new venture. I have done survey and found that Goats business is the talk of the moment in our community. this is actually because of a Easter holidays a head.
I therefore would like to raise 14786 which I intend to add to my already saved cash so that I buy high breed Goats for rearing and then I sell them during Easter holiday.
One goat costs Kes. 4000. I have a budget of at least 10 Goats which I anticipate to get a high profit of Kes30,000 which will help me reinvest the money and also repay the zidisha Loan.
Typically, all the money am raising here will help me buy the goats for rear and resell.Kindly lend me.
